The First Bite—Spices, Street, and Stories The streets of Bengaluru are alive—a rhythmic pulse of voices, sizzling griddles, and the occasional honk of a restless auto-rickshaw. The air is thick with the aroma of roasted coffee beans, mingling with the earthy scent of curry leaves crisping in hot oil. Every corner is a stage where vendors perform culinary artistry, coaxing flavors into life. I tighten my grip on my camera, eager to capture the vibrancy, but my stomach has its own priorities. Food first, pictures later. As I weave through the maze of carts, I spot a vendor whose hands move with the precision of a seasoned artist. He spreads dosa batter across a scorching cast-iron pan, the thin layer quickly transforming into a golden crisp as steam curls into the air. The sound—soft crackling as the edges crisp to perfection—tells me everything I need to know.
